    C1 Cowl Vent Info

    Hi,
    Can someone tell me what head type, size blots are used to secure the cowl vent to the vehicle? Are these painted or left natural?

            Re: C1 Cowl Vent Info

            Carriage bolt's on the vent to hinge's and 1/4 20 hex bolt's 1/2 or 3/4 on the upper dash brace. Show's pic. of it in assembly manual on B-28 Hinge's were already in car when painted because of paint on all the one's I have ever seen. Probably a little over spray on the mounting bolt's. john

              Re: C1 Cowl Vent Info

              Hi Craig: Just took this apart on my early '61:

              Hinge to dash frame: 1/4-20x5/8 untrimmed (dished) hex head, plated - no overspray, with lock washer.

              Midway down hinge - 1/4-20x5/8 carriage bolt, thin FW, LW, nut, all plated. Mine were inserted from outboard toward inboard. Front ones were painted while rear were not.
